Babylon's Value Innovation
Babylon's core innovation lies in its ability to securely lock BTC on the Bitcoin mainnet using complex UTXO script covenants. This allows users to self-custody their BTC while earning staking rewards on other PoS chains. The question is, how can BTC locked on the Bitcoin mainnet become effective collateral and provide security consensus for PoS chains? The answer lies in the Babylon Genesis chain.
The Role of Babylon Genesis Chain
The Babylon Genesis chain, also known as the Bitcoin Secured Network (BSN), is a PoS chain built on the Cosmos SDK. When Babylon locks BTC on the mainnet using cryptographic algorithms, it creates a remote, secure staking system. However, to remotely manage and schedule these assets, a programmable chain is needed to build consensus. The Genesis chain serves as this unified validation and interoperability layer for Babylon Protocol.
Through the coordinated efforts of the Genesis chain (acting as the central brain), Babylon can enable the locked BTC on the Bitcoin mainnet to generate actual use cases and revenue on other PoS chains. It can also package this security consensus capability as a commodity, similar to Eigenlayer, and offer it to more Bitcoin Layer 2 PoS chains, expanding revenue sources and commercial possibilities.
